So what about the NSPCC. Well for starters they are the UK's leading charity specialising in child protection and the prevention of cruelty to children. They run Childline, the 24 Hour helpline for children in danger or distress and the NSPCC helpline, which offers information, advice and counselling to anyone concerned about a child's safety.

87 percent of their income comes from voluntary donations, meaning that they can't achieve any of their work without our help. Whatever money you can spare as part of the team supporting me will help the NSPCC and the children they take care of.

We’re the only charity fighting to end child abuse in the UK and Channel Islands. That’s why we help children who’ve been abused to rebuild their lives, we protect children at risk, and we find the best ways of preventing child abuse from ever happening.
